1, eat litchi

Author: (Song Dynasty) Su Shi

Original text:

It's spring at four o'clock in Luofu Mountain, and tangerines and bayberries are new.

300 lychees a day, I will grow up to be a Lingnan person without hesitation.

Translation:

The next four seasons in Luofu Mountain are spring, and loquat and Huangmei are fresh every day.

If I eat 300 lychees every day, I would like to be a Lingnan person forever.

2. A suggestion for my friend Liu

Author: (Tang Dynasty) Bai Juyi

Original text:

Green ant new cold wine, there is a hint of red in the quiet stove. With dusk and snow coming, how about a glass of wine?

Translation:

Made light green rice wine and burned a small stove.

It's getting late and it's snowing harder and harder. Can I have a hot drink in my humble place?

Introduction to poetry:

Poetry refers to the traditional poetry of Han nationality in China, represented by ancient poems, modern poems and metrical words. It is also one of the characteristics of Chinese character cultural circle. It is generally believed that poetry is more suitable for expressing aspirations, while words are more suitable for expressing feelings.

Poetry is a literary art that elucidates the soul, while poets and poets need to master mature artistic skills and express social life and human spiritual world with concise language, dense composition, rich emotions and rich images in a highly concentrated way according to strict rhythm requirements.

China's poetry originated in the pre-Qin period and flourished in the Tang Dynasty. China's ci originated in Sui and Tang Dynasties and was popular in Song Dynasty.
